Steam Vacuum Cleaner
Steam vacuum cleaners are steam cleaning machines with an attached vacuum. The advantage of these machines is that they can extract the liquid dirt residue during the cleaning process. Without this feature, machines can only displace or melt the dirt and impurities. However, steam vacuum cleaners can dissolve the impurities as well as extract the molten dirt residues.

Here is an overview of major hardware accessories of these machines.

Vacuum
Steam vacuum machines extract the molten impurities and deposit them into the extraction tank. If the machine does not have a vacuum, cleaning workers have to resort to manual methods for removing the dirt residues. That is, they need to use a towel or a brush. They do not need any of these things when they use steam vacuum cleaners. Moreover, these machines make the cleaning process easier and quicker.

Sophisticated vacuums will have HEPA filters that can absorb even very small particles. Such machines are preferred for use in hospitals and nursing homes.

1000CVP Steam Vacuum Cleaner
Steam vacuum cleaners have a variety of uses. With an attached vacuum, these machines offer an additional feature helpful for many cleaning applications. With conventional machines, cleaning workers have to remove the molten dirt residue using a brush or a towel. That is, old models only displace the dirt, but do not remove the impurities completely. However, steam vacuum cleaners do not have any such problems. These machines can dissolve and extract the dirt and in some cases, can even sanitize the surface.

Dissolving

Sophisticated models of steam cleaning machines in Daimer®’s KleenJet® series can provide an output temperature as high as 386°F. The high temperature dissolves most types of stains and dirt on hard surfaces. To ensure optimal results, make sure the surface being cleaned can withstand such high temperatures. Delicate surfaces such as plastic, cloth, and paper may become damaged.

Extraction

Steam vacuum cleaners, such as Daimer®’s KleenJet® 1000CVP, contain a powerful attached vacuum ideal for picking up the liquid residue left behind after the cleaning process. Without this feature, the operator must wipe up the area with a towel or mop, which often do not clean as effectively as vacuums. This feature makes the cleaning job easier and quicker.
